What Makes a Game Level Creative?

When⁤ considering what defines a creative⁤ game ⁤level, several key elements ⁤come into play:

  • Innovation: Unique gameplay mechanics ⁢that defy expectations.
  • Storytelling: Engaging narratives that unfold organically‍ as players ⁤progress.
  • Visual Design: Striking aesthetics ‌that provide an immersive experience.
  • Puzzles and Challenges: Cleverly designed‍ obstacles that ​encourage players to think outside⁢ the ‍box.

Examples of the Most⁤ Creative Game Levels

1. Super Mario Galaxy – “The Gravity Well”

Super Mario Galaxy is renowned ⁤for its distinctive level design,⁤ with “The Gravity Well” epitomizing the game’s creativity. Players navigate spherical planets, altering gravity and perspective, which introduces unique‍ platforming challenges and ‍a sense of wonder.

2. Portal – “The Cake is a Lie”

Portal’s levels ‌are ⁣famed for ​their innovative use of portals. The level “The Cake is a Lie” showcases intricate puzzles that‌ utilize space manipulation, compelling the⁢ player to think critically about their environment and the physics at ‍play.

3. The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time – “The Water Temple”

This iconic level is both loved and loathed but stands ⁢out for its intricate design and the mastery of water mechanics. Players must navigate through various water levels and carefully​ timed switches, creating a memorable and challenging ​gameplay‍ experience.

4.‌ Limbo – “The Spider”

In Limbo, players are thrust into a hauntingly dark world‍ where creativity meets atmosphere. The encounter with the ‌giant spider elevates tension ⁢and requires players to use ⁣stealth, timing, and creativity to survive.

5. Journey – “The Sand Falls”

Journey’s design encourages exploration and ‌emotional connection without dialogue. The “Sand Falls” ‌level features stunning ⁢visuals and a sense of freedom, as players glide through the desert, ‍experiencing ⁢both wonder and solitude.

Practical Tips for Designing Creative Game Levels

If you’re⁣ a game designer looking to create your⁢ own innovative levels, consider these tips:

  • Experiment with Mechanics: Don’t be ‍afraid to try out unconventional gameplay mechanics ⁢that can lead to ‍unique ⁣player interactions.
  • Build a Strong Narrative: Weave storytelling elements into the ‍gameplay‍ to create a deeper emotional experience.
  • Solicit Feedback: Show your work to others and gather constructive criticism to refine your designs.
  • Prototype Early: ‌Develop⁣ prototypes of your levels early on‍ to test ⁢and iterate on​ your ideas quickly.
